Osmosis: net diffusion of water across a membrane. From high to low water concentration [h2o] = from low to high [solute] 3 mol mg+2 + 2 mol glucose in 1l = 5 osm. 3 mol mgcl2 + 2 mol glucose in 1l = 11 osm. Osmosis - consequences: change in cell size due to solution. Isotonic: same [non-penetrating solute] = no change in volume. Hypertonic: increase [non-penetrating solute] = decrease in volume. Hypotonic: decrease [non-penetrating solute] = increase in volume. Non-penetrating = can"t go through the membrane: osmotic pressure.
